Tara hasn't had much luck against St. Michael recently, but that could start to change on Thursday. Tara will host St. Michael at 4:00 p.m. Both squads will be entering this one on the heels of a big victory.
On Wednesday, Tara made easy work of Baker and carried off a 23-3 win. The victory continues a trend for the Trojans in their matchups with the Buffaloes: they've now won four in a row.

The team relied heavily on Tylynn Fleming, who got on base in four of her five plate appearances with one home run, five RBI, and three runs. She is also on a roll when it comes to stolen bases, as she's now snagged at least one in each of the last three games she's played. Dontrell Rochon was another key player, scoring four runs and stealing a base while getting on base in all four of her plate appearances.
Tara was getting hits left and right and finished the game having posted a batting average of .455. They are a perfect 3-0 when they post a batting average of .375 or better.
Meanwhile, St. Michael got themselves on the board against Plaquemine on Tuesday, but Plaquemine never followed suit. They were the clear victors by a 10-0 margin over the Green Devils. The win was nothing new for the Warriors as they're now sitting on four straight.
Tara's victory was their third straight on the road, which pushed their record up to 4-5. Those wins came thanks in part to their pitching effort, having only surrendered 3.0 runs on average over those games. As for St. Michael, their victory bumped their record up to 11-6.
Tara might still be hurting after the 22-0 loss they got from St. Michael in their previous meeting back in March of 2022. Can Tara avenge their defeat or is history doomed to repeat itself? We'll find out soon enough.
